				<a href="http://del.icio.us/post?url=2&url=http://www.superchevy.com/features/camaro/sucp_0911w_gm_performance_parts_2009_sema_concept_vehicles&title=GM Performance Parts brought three special Camaros, a Silverado ZR2 concept, and a special Corvette Grand Sport to the 2009 SEMA Show">Add to del.icio.us</a></div></dt>]]></description><title><![CDATA[GM Performance Parts brought three special Camaros, a Silverado ZR2 concept, and a special Corvette Grand Sport to the 2009 SEMA Show]]></title><guid>http://www.superchevy.com/features/camaro/sucp_0911w_gm_performance_parts_2009_sema_concept_vehicles</guid></item><item><pubDate>Sun, 01 Nov 2009 23:11:00 -0800</pubDate><link>http://www.superchevy.com/events/sucp_0911_chevelle_auto_show</link><description><![CDATA[<dt><b>Chevelle Auto Show - Lucky 13</b><br /><img src="http://image.superchevy.com/f/events/25641101+ppromo_large/sucp_0911_01_pl+chevelle_auto_show+chevelle_ss.jpg" onerror="javascript:this.src='http://static.superchevy.com/_SiteConfigs/_global/images/no_photo_100px.gif'" alt="Chevelle Auto Show - Super Chevy Magazine" /><br /><a href="/events/sucp_0911_chevelle_auto_show/index.html">For a dozen years, the American Chevelle Enthusiast Society (ACES) promoted a very cool auto show for Chevelle owners and general Chevy fans alike, and it didn't take long for the event to grow in popularity.</a><p>For a dozen years, the American Chevelle Enthusiast Society (ACES) promoted a very cool event for Chevelle owners and general Chevy fans alike. It didn't take long for the event to grow in popularity, with an ever-growing field of '64-72 Chevrolet mid-size muscle. With car counts approaching 500 and activities such as drag racing and all-Chevelle cruises, it became much more than your average car show. For the 13th annual Chevell-aBration held June 4-6 this year, tons of awesome Chevelles rolled into Goodlettsville, Tennessee.</p><br /> Photo Gallery: <a href="/events/sucp_0911_chevelle_auto_show/index.html">Chevelle Auto Show - Super Chevy Magazine</a><br /><br /> Photo Gallery: <a href="/events/sucp_0911_chevelle_auto_show/index.html">Chevelle Auto Show - Super Chevy Magazine</a><br /><br /><br /><div><a href="http://www.superchevy.com/events/sucp_0911_chevelle_auto_show">Read More</a> |

				<a href="http://del.icio.us/post?url=2&url=http://www.superchevy.com/features/nova/sucp_0911_1966_chevy_ii_nova&title=1966 Chevy II Nova - Deuce On Fire">Add to del.icio.us</a></div></dt>]]></description><title><![CDATA[1966 Chevy II Nova - Deuce On Fire]]></title><guid>http://www.superchevy.com/features/nova/sucp_0911_1966_chevy_ii_nova</guid></item><item><pubDate>Sun, 01 Nov 2009 22:11:00 -0800</pubDate><link>http://www.superchevy.com/technical/engines_drivetrain/completebuilds_testing/sucp_0911_big_block_power_combo</link><description><![CDATA[<dt><b>Big Block Power Combo - Real Fine 509, Part 1</b><br /><img src="http://image.superchevy.com/f/technical/engines_drivetrain/completebuilds_testing/26753923+ppromo_large/sucp_0911_01_pl+big_block_power_combo+tuning.jpg" onerror="javascript:this.src='http://static.superchevy.com/_SiteConfigs/_global/images/no_photo_100px.gif'" alt="Big Block Power Combo - Super Chevy Magazine" /><br /><a href="/technical/engines_drivetrain/completebuilds_testing/sucp_0911_big_block_power_combo/index.html">Super Chevy and Dart Machinery teamed up to build a bigger-displacement big-block power with a big-bore/short-stroke combo.</a><p>Time was, to build a bigger-displacement big-block, you did it mostly through the stroke. That's because the classic, Mark IV big-block is limited to about 0.100-0.125-inch maximum overbores. On a 454ci engine with a stock, 4.00-inch stroke, a 0.100-inch overbore delivers a 476-inch displacement, while a 0.125-inch overbore will give you a 481-inch Rat.</p><br /> Photo Gallery: <a href="/technical/engines_drivetrain/completebuilds_testing/sucp_0911_big_block_power_combo/index.html">Big Block Power Combo - Super Chevy Magazine</a><br /><br /> Photo Gallery: <a href="/technical/engines_drivetrain/completebuilds_testing/sucp_0911_big_block_power_combo/index.html">Big Block Power Combo - Super Chevy Magazine</a><br /><br /><br /><div><a href="http://www.superchevy.com/technical/engines_drivetrain/completebuilds_testing/sucp_0911_big_block_power_combo">Read More</a> |

				<a href="http://del.icio.us/post?url=2&url=http://www.superchevy.com/technical/additionaltech_perfdir/shoptour/sucp_0907w_dunn_chevrolet&title=Dunn Chevrolet - The Lost Dealership of Roanoke">Add to del.icio.us</a></div></dt>]]></description><title><![CDATA[Dunn Chevrolet - The Lost Dealership of Roanoke]]></title><guid>http://www.superchevy.com/technical/additionaltech_perfdir/shoptour/sucp_0907w_dunn_chevrolet</guid></item><item><pubDate>Wed, 21 Oct 2009 16:10:00 -0700</pubDate><link>http://www.superchevy.com/technical/engines_drivetrain/driveshaft_rearend/sucp_0910_1970_nova_drivetrain</link><description><![CDATA[<dt><b>1970 Nova Drivetrain - Change Of Pace</b><br /><img src="http://image.superchevy.com/f/technical/engines_drivetrain/driveshaft_rearend/sucp_0910_1970_nova_drivetrain/30991959+ppromo_large/sucp_0910_01_z+1970_nova_drivetrain+rear_end.JPG.jpg" onerror="javascript:this.src='http://static.superchevy.com/_SiteConfigs/_global/images/no_photo_100px.gif'" alt="1970 Nova Drivetrain - Super Chevy Magazine" /><br /><a href="/technical/engines_drivetrain/driveshaft_rearend/sucp_0910_1970_nova_drivetrain/index.html">Small gear changes contribute in a big way when it comes to the maximization of a race car's quarter-mile capabilities, our 1970 Chevy Nova test mule will have its gears and drivetrain changed.</a><p>Small gear changes contribute in a big way when it comes to the maximization of a race car's quarter-mile capabilities, and the proper choice determines the quickest elapsed times. The test mule for our gear change swap is an NHRA Stock Eliminator '70 Nova powered by a steel-headed 402ci big-block. Last year, the car made the switch from a 350 ci small-block pumping out approximately 400 hp that could get down the 1,320 in approximately 10.8 seconds to the big block, which should be good enough for 9-second passes at its lightest weight.inline_mediumwraptextright30991959/technical/engines_drivetrain/driveshaft_rearend/sucp_0910_1970_nova_drivetrainsucp_0910_01_z+1970_nova_drivetrain+rear_end.JPG.jpgTrue</p><br /> Photo Gallery: <a href="/technical/engines_drivetrain/driveshaft_rearend/sucp_0910_1970_nova_drivetrain/index.html">1970 Nova Drivetrain - Super Chevy Magazine</a><br /><br /> Photo Gallery: <a href="/technical/engines_drivetrain/driveshaft_rearend/sucp_0910_1970_nova_drivetrain/index.html">1970 Nova Drivetrain - Super Chevy Magazine</a><br /><br /><br /><div><a href="http://www.superchevy.com/technical/engines_drivetrain/driveshaft_rearend/sucp_0910_1970_nova_drivetrain">Read More</a> |

(BONUS PICTURES INCLUDED)</a><p>In the fall of 1967, Chevrolet lifted the curtain on an all new Chevelle and Malibu. From the ground up the car was redesigned. The old 115-inch wheelbase and suspension were gone in favor a shorter 113-inch wheelbase and updated suspension. This was combined with a new fastback body style and new interior. Buyers went crazy, to the tune of 464,669 total units sold.inline_mediumwraptextright30995658/features/chevellemontecarlo/sucp_0911_1968_chevy_chevellesucp_0911_01+1968_chevy_chevelle+front_bumper.jpgTrue</p><br /> Photo Gallery: <a href="/features/chevellemontecarlo/sucp_0911_1968_chevy_chevelle/index.html">1968 Chevy Chevelle - Super Chevy Magazine</a><br /><br /> Photo Gallery: <a href="/features/chevellemontecarlo/sucp_0911_1968_chevy_chevelle/index.html">1968 Chevy Chevelle - Super Chevy Magazine</a><br /><br /><br /><div><a href="http://www.superchevy.com/features/chevellemontecarlo/sucp_0911_1968_chevy_chevelle">Read More</a> |
